Chassis Specifications
- Redesigned high-tensile steel underbone frame housing the fuel tank low in the floorboard for a low center of gravity
- Hydraulic telescopic front forks with 90mm travel smoothing road undulations
- Twin-tube emulsion gas-charged rear monoshock with 3-step preload adjustment for pillion comfort
- Front 220mm petal disc brake on top variant with single-piston floating caliper
- Rear 130mm drum brake with Synchronized Braking System (SBS) ensuring balanced straight-line stops
- 12-inch alloy rims fitted with 90/90-12 puncture-resistant tubeless tires front and rear

1. 33-Liter Dual-Helmet Storage & Floorboard Fuel Architecture
The most impactful engineering breakthrough of the new Jupiter 110 is the relocation of the 5.1-liter fuel tank from underneath the seat to beneath the floorboard. This low-slung tank layout lowers the scooter's center of gravity for effortless handling while freeing up an immense 33 liters of under-seat volume—allowing riders to store two full-face ISI helmets side-by-side.
2. iGO Electric Torque Assist & Performance Telemetry
The 113.3cc single-cylinder engine develops 8.02 PS and 9.2 Nm of baseline torque. However, when the rider twists the throttle for quick acceleration, the iGO Assist system engages the ISG motor to deliver an additional temporary torque boost up to 9.8 Nm. In our road testing, this reduced 0-60 km/h acceleration to 8.6 seconds—a noticeable 15% improvement when overtaking slower traffic.
3. Real-World Fuel Economy & Family Ergonomics
In rigorous stop-and-go metro testing with the intelliGO idle stop-start system engaged, the Jupiter 110 achieved 54.0 kmpl in dense city traffic and 58.5 kmpl on open ring roads. Paired with standard 12-inch wheels and an accessible 765mm seat height, it offers plush ride comfort. The 2026 TVS Jupiter 110 starts at ₹73,975 ex-showroom for the Drum variant, rising to ₹87,250 for the Disc SmartXonnect top-tier edition.
The iGO Assist utilizes an Integrated Starter Generator (ISG) paired with an auxiliary battery to deliver an instant torque boost to 9.8 Nm during quick throttle acceleration, assisting in quick overtaking.
Yes, by repositioning the fuel tank beneath the floorboard, TVS created an enormous 33-liter boot capable of accommodating two full-face ISI helmets side by side.
The fuel cap is located externally on the front apron, allowing riders to refuel at petrol pumps without dismounting or lifting the seat.
In mixed urban commuting, the Jupiter 110 achieves 52 to 55 kmpl. On open suburban corridors at 50 km/h, mileage reaches 58 kmpl.
The Jupiter 110 offers a larger 33L boot (vs 18L on Activa), front fuel fill, iGO torque boost, 12-inch wheels front and rear, and Bluetooth turn-by-turn navigation.
